Northwest Credit Union Foundation Names New Board of Trustees

Federal Way (WA.) The Northwest Credit Union Foundation (NWCUF) welcomes its new board of trustees. Steve Wilder, of Horizon Credit Union has been elected interim Chairman of the Board. Kyle Frick of Mid Oregon Credit Union will serve as Vice Chairman. The executive team also includes Lesley Carrell of Fibre Credit Union as Secretary and Barbara Mathey of IBEW & United Workers FCU as Treasurer. The interim executive committee will serve until a permanent committee is named to serve beginning in January, 2013.

Gregoire Signs Law Allowing Government Deposits in All Credit Unions

March 14, 2012. FEDERAL WAY, Washington - Senate Bill 5913 allowing public entities for the first time to deposit funds in any credit union in Washington up to the federal insurance maximum of $250,000 was signed into law by Gov. Christine Gregoire last Wednesday, March 7.

NW Credit Unions Pick Up 9% of New Members Nationally in 2011

March 13, 2012. FEDERAL WAY,WA.; BEAVERTON, Ore.- The benefits of being a credit union member in Washington and Oregon were on full display last year as the two states accounted for 123,752 or 9.2 percent of the total national new membership gain of 1,344,936 in 2011, according to data just released by the National Credit Union Administration (NCUA).
